23, PECKET CLOSE, BLYTH, NE24 4SE - £150,000

23 PECKET CLOSE is a small extended detached house of 94m², built sometime between 1976 and 1982. It was last sold for £150,000 in June 2018, which was around 42% below the average June 2018 detached price in the Northumberland local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was January 2018,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was C.

23 PECKET CLOSE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Northumberland local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 23 PECKET CLOSE sales between February 1998 and June 2018 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the May 1999 sale was for 50%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 50% below the HPI over time, until the June 2018 sale, where it rises to 42%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 42% below the HPI.
